Welcome to The Sacred Medicine Podcast where we explore how to overcome chronic illnesses using functional medicine. Your host, Margaret Romero NP-C, is a Columbia-trained functional medicine nurse practitioner who overcame lupus nephritis using functional medicine and hasn't had a flare in over a decade. She shares tips and advice that won't be found in a conventional medicine setting. Her passion is to guide women in overcoming lupus and empowering women to lead their healthiest lives. She also loves sharing about sacred rituals and spirituality to help de-stress and encourages women to tap into their intuition.

This episode blew my mind! Riana Milne is a Global Certified Life, Dating & Relationship Coach, Certified Mindfulness Coach, Educational Speaker, and #1 Bestselling Author. During this COVID time, it has been difficult for couples for so many reasons; including unemployment stressors and being together 24/7. So today we discuss how childhood traumas can show up in relationships especially now. She lists ten common traumas and how they are impacting couples. And let me tell you, some of them may be things you wouldn’t consider to be traumas. She also describes the differences between a narcissist and a sociopath and how these show up in any relationship.
